Output 66fad1434d65b39f20d4a29e15cf73e5af73503209f38081b40cfad7cdbb3637:1

value
48623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58ae559846dc92d0a9d88e46dc450bc2d7a64d9f OP_EQUAL
address
39mvEPU1q11asmMfPp6yBknCfJRYxYanJs
transaction
66fad1434d65b39f20d4a29e15cf73e5af73503209f38081b40cfad7cdbb3637
confirmations
72138
spent
true